Lakeland is a private school while Wisconsin-Eau Claire is a public school. Both schools are located in Wisconsin.
  • Wisconsin-Eau Claire Graduate School has more expensive graduate school tuition of $21,100 than Lakeland Graduate School ($12,564).
  • Wisconsin-Eau Claire Graduate School is larger with 681 graduate students than Lakeland Graduate School (508 students).
  • Wisconsin-Eau Claire Graduate School is more graduate programs of 115 programs than Lakeland Graduate School (57 programs).
